Our House Pantry Our demographic is the community that does not have transportation, sick and shut in, elderly, addicted, veterans, homeless and those on a fixed income.

The food insecurity is strong but the heart of the community is stronger!

Financial stress doesn’t just affect your bank account — it impacts your sleep, your stress levels, your food choices, and your overall health. When we’re good stewards of our finances, we protect our mental, physical, and emotional well-being.

That’s why this March, MercyMed is offering simple, practical ways to help you save money and live healthier.
